What fee does TradeWiz charge? −
1.00% per trade. That is the platform's own published rate, and it is what you pay whether you open TradeWiz from this page or find it yourself. Where a platform runs a tier ladder or a cashback programme, that sits on top of this rate and is described on its own site.
Is TradeWiz safe to use? +
We do not score platforms, so this page will not answer yes or no. What is verified: Who holds the private keys on TradeWiz is not documented anywhere we could verify. Private keys are exportable. Between them, those two facts decide what happens to your balance if the operator disappears.

Why is TradeWiz marked degraded rather than active? +
Tracked on-chain fee revenue over the last thirty days is zero. The site and the bot both still respond, so this is not a shutdown, but a copy-trading bot with no measurable flow has nothing to copy and nobody's fills to route alongside. Treat the feature list as a description of the product, not of a working market.
Is the TradeWiz subscription needed to copy trade? +
No. Copy trading works on the free tier; the subscription buys portfolio analytics and reporting. Judge it on whether you need the reporting, not on whether you need the copying. The 0.90% quoted around the web is the referral-link rate. The fee column here carries the 1% the platform charges by default, as it does everywhere in this catalog.
